Meaning

Clay refers to a naturally occurring sedimentary material composed of fine particles that are derived from the erosion of rocks over thousands of years. It is characterized by its plasticity when wet and hardening properties when fired at high temperatures. Clay minerals are mainly composed of hydrated aluminum silicates, along with other minerals such as quartz and feldspar. The properties of clay, such as its ability to retain water, shrink upon drying, and form cohesive structures, make it an essential material in various industries.

Category-wise Insights

The clay market exhibits category-wise insights that provide a deeper understanding of specific sectors within the industry. Some of the category-wise insights include:

  1. Ceramics Industry:
    • The ceramics industry is a significant consumer of clay, especially kaolin and ball clay.
    • Increasing demand for aesthetically appealing and functional ceramic products drives the growth of the ceramics industry.
    • Clay-based materials such as porcelain, stoneware, and earthenware are extensively used in the ceramics industry.
  2. Construction Industry:
    • The construction industry relies on clay-based materials such as bricks, tiles, and blocks.
    • Clay offers properties like durability, thermal insulation, and fire resistance, making it suitable for construction applications.
    • The construction industry’s growth and infrastructural development drive the demand for clay in this category.
  3. Pharmaceuticals and Cosmetics Industry:
    • Clay minerals like kaolin and bentonite find applications in the pharmaceutical and cosmetic industries.
    • Clay-based ingredients are used in skincare products, medicines, and oral health formulations due to their absorbent and soothing properties.
  4. Paper and Pulp Industry:
    • Clay minerals are used as fillers and coating agents in the paper and pulp industry.
    • Clay helps improve the smoothness, opacity, and printability of paper, making it an essential component in this industry.
